Back to newsFire danger levels are rated very high across several Greek regions on Tuesday, including the Cretan prefectures of Heraklion, Lasithi, and Rethymno. Authorities have issued Category 4 fire risk warnings, meaning conditions such as dry vegetation, low humidity, and strong winds create a serious risk of wildfires spreading rapidly.
If you are visiting Crete this Tuesday, avoid lighting fires, barbecues, or discarding cigarettes outdoors, including in forested areas, olive groves, and hillside trails. Stay away from areas with dense dry vegetation, and be cautious when hiking or driving through rural zones. If you spot smoke or flames, call the Greek emergency number 112 immediately.
Check local updates regularly, as fire alerts can lead to road closures or evacuations in affected areas. The warning applies specifically to Heraklion, Lasithi, and Rethymno provinces.
